Tropical Interior Design style is a popular theme that many homeowners use to create a vibrant and exotic feel to their living spaces. Originating from warm and humid regions of the world, including the Caribbean, Africa, and Asia, this design style revolves around bringing nature indoors. Here are some important facts about Tropical Interior Design style that every homeowner should know.


Tropical Interior Design is all about creating a paradise or oasis in your home. It is inspired by areas with a tropical climate where the sun shines constantly, and the air is warm and breezy. This design style integrates natural materials such as bamboo, teak, and rattan, which are often featured in furniture, flooring, and accents pieces. Bright, bold colors typically associate with those found in nature, including green, yellow, orange, and red.


What are the origins of Tropical Interior Design?


Tropical Interior Design has its roots in the 1930s, when society was obsessed with travel and exploring different parts of the world. The design style then became popular in the 1950s and 1960s, with the availability of cheaper air travel and the emergence of tropical holiday destinations. Further, it evolved through the years, blending with other Interior Design styles such as Bohemian, Contemporary, and Minimalistic.


What are the key components of Tropical Interior Design?


Tropical Interior Design's main elements are natural materials, crisp whites, vibrant colors, and statement prints. These features come together to create a relaxing and inviting atmosphere that incorporates the beauty of nature. Natural materials like bamboo, jute, rattan, and sea grass are used in the furniture, flooring, and accessories, while bright and tropical prints take center-stage in the fabrics used for curtains, throw pillows, and other decor items. Natural light and botanical patterns enhance the overall ambiance of this design style.

Tropical interior design evokes a sense of warmth, relaxation, and island living. It's the perfect style to create a sanctuary in your home. Here, we'll show you how to incorporate the tropical interior design style into five rooms of your home.


Living Room

The living room is a space where you can fully embrace the tropical vibe. Start by incorporating natural materials such as wicker, rattan, and wood into your furniture design. Use vibrant patterns and prints inspired by the lush tropical landscape. Add pops of color with tropical-inspired pillows and curtains. Finish the look with tropical plants such as banana trees or monstera deliciosa.

Kitchen

The kitchen is the heart of the home. To infuse the tropical interior design style in your kitchen, consider adding natural textures such as bamboo or rattan counter stools. Use colorful, patterned tiles on the backsplash or flooring to add a touch of warmth and interest. Finally, add plants such as herbs and succulents for a touch of greenery.

Family Room

The family room is a space where you can mix relaxation with entertainment. To incorporate the tropical interior design style, start with a natural look with woven accent chairs or side tables. Use color in your soft furnishings and accessories. For instance, you could use coral or turquoise throw pillows, or tropical patterned curtains. Finally, adding a statement rug featuring palm trees or tropical plants can tie it all together.

Bedroom

The bedroom is where you can truly relax and unwind. To create a tropical bedroom, start with a natural, organic bed frame made from natural materials such as rattan or bamboo. Add soft, flowing curtains in tropical prints, and use soft furnishings such as throws and blankets adorned with palm fronds or tropical patterns. Finally, finish with tropical plants such as large palm trees or bird of paradise flowers.

Bathroom

In the bathroom, tropical interior design can bring a sense of peace and tranquility to your daily routine. Use bright and bold prints on shower curtains to bring in the tropical feel. Adding a natural bamboo ladder for hanging towels, whitewashed pallet wood for open shelving or a woven bin for laundry can bring the natural texture element to the presence. Finally, adding natural greenery like the Boston fern or bromeliads around the shower or the tub can create the ultimate tropical bathroom.
